Steps to Take After a Slip and Fall Accident in Colorado
Slip and fall accidents can happen to anyone, anywhere - from icy sidewalks to slippery floors. If you've been injured in a slip and fall incident in Colorado, it's important to take the right steps to protect your legal rights and seek the compensation you deserve. The first crucial step is to report the incident to the property owner or manager. Obtain a copy of the incident report, as this documentation will be crucial evidence for your claim. Seek immediate medical attention, even if your injuries seem minor. Keep detailed records of your medical treatment, expenses, and any lost wages due to time off work.
Next, it's important to understand the premises liability laws in Colorado. Property owners have a responsibility to maintain safe conditions and warn of any hazards. If they failed to do so, and this led to your slip and fall, you may be entitled to compensation for your medical bills, lost income, and pain and suffering.
